The Growth Hormone Releasing Peptide, In Plain Words
You might wonder what exactly a growth hormone releasing peptide is. It is a synthetic compound that mimics a natural hormone produced by your brain. This peptide works by stimulating your pituitary gland to release more growth hormone. Think of it as a key that unlocks your body’s own natural supply. This process is designed to support healthy aging and bodily functions.
This specific sermorelin acetate peptide is a GHRH analog. It works by binding to receptors in the anterior pituitary gland. This binding triggers the release of endogenous growth hormone in a pulsatile manner, similar to how your body naturally releases it. This careful stimulation aims to restore more youthful hormone patterns without overwhelming your system. It’s a sophisticated approach to supporting your body’s intrinsic capabilities.

What differentiates sermorelin from other peptides
This particular peptide is a GHRH analog, meaning it directly stimulates your pituitary gland. Other peptides might work through different mechanisms, such as influencing other hormones or cellular pathways. Its targeted action on growth hormone release is its defining characteristic.

What sermorelin injection actually is
For adults in Ship Bottom, New Jersey, sermorelin is a 29-amino-acid peptide that mimics the first portion of natural growth hormone releasing hormone (GHRH). When injected subcutaneously, sermorelin signals the pituitary gland to release the body's own growth hormone in a pulsatile, physiologic pattern. This is the key difference from synthetic human growth hormone (HGH): sermorelin asks the body to produce its own GH, rather than supplying GH from outside.
Because of that mechanism, sermorelin therapy is typically prescribed for adults whose GH output has declined with age. It is dispensed in the United States as a compounded subcutaneous injection from licensed 503A and 503B pharmacies, and it requires a written prescription from a clinician after consultation and lab work.

Is sermorelin the same as HGH?
No. HGH is the growth hormone molecule itself. Sermorelin is a releasing peptide that prompts the body to produce its own GH in a natural pulsatile rhythm. This avoids the supraphysiological peaks that direct HGH injection can produce.
Is sermorelin FDA approved?
The original brand version of sermorelin was discontinued. The form prescribed today is a compounded medication dispensed by licensed compounding pharmacies under federal sections 503A and 503B. Compounded preparations are not separately FDA approved, and that disclosure is provided at consultation.

Where do I inject?
Subcutaneous injection into the abdomen at least one inch from the navel, or into the outer thigh. The injection is small (insulin syringe gauge), administered nightly on an empty stomach. The protocol is typically five days on, two days off.
